Output bfba775d4a91ac7cac20c69f1d26be1ec22ae28f453b753d0eaf7c426fb210d5:2

value
168346
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 675efa3fff4dc30460b53bf441e3990c4bdc6e610d2537492ca789039eee2bdb
address
tb1pva0050llfhpsgc94806yrcuep39acmnpp5jnwjfv57ys88hw90dsn5x9vc
transaction
bfba775d4a91ac7cac20c69f1d26be1ec22ae28f453b753d0eaf7c426fb210d5
confirmations
45448
spent
true